Powertrain
 
I have a 1968 GMC shorty with a 292 and powerglide. I need some thoughts about installing a 350 Ramjet in front of a beefed up powerslide. Diff is a 12 bolt 3 something gears. I need thoughts on the tranny-engine match up, install is not a problem. Truck to be used around town and some hwy.

Re: Powertrain
 
Anymore, about the only thing a Powerglide is good for, is drag racing. If you don't want to go over drive, like a 700R4 or a 200-4R, get a TH350. There are a bazillion TH350's out there, and they are economical to have rebuilt. Plus when built right, they can take a lot of punishment.
